site stats

Tic tac toe heuristic

Webb5 dec. 2024 · Tic-tac-toe is a very popular game, so let’s implement an automatic Tic-tac-toe game using Python. The game is automatically played by the program and hence, no user input is needed. Still, developing an automatic game will be lots of fun. Let’s see how to do this. NumPy and random Python libraries are used to build this game. WebbIn this tutorial I will show how to code an unbeatable AI to play against in Tic Tac Toe using object oriented programming, the minimax algorithm (game theor...

Development of Tic-Tac-Toe Game Using Heuristic Search

http://www.cs.trincoll.edu/%7Eram/cpsc352/notes/heuristics.html Webb27 juli 2024 · python implementation of the alpha-beta pruning minimax algorithm with fixed depth search and a heuristic evaluation function. 4d-tic-tac-toe.py. a 4d tic-tac-toe game (4d-board with 4d win conditions), using the a-b-heuristic-pruning minimax algorithm. crockleford avenue southport https://op-fl.net

Tic-Tac-Toe with the Minimax Algorithm - Nested Software

WebbA Mini-Project Report "Tic-Tac-Toe". With the basis of the minimax algorithm for mathematical analysis alongside speeding up the computation by alpha-beta pruning concept and optimizing the utility function using the heuristic function, the 4x4 AI-based tic tac toe game is developed. We explored that a 4x4 tic tac toe, an adversary search ... Webbstrategy. when you play tic-tac-toe using certain mental shortcuts, you are using cognitive strategies psychologists call. heuristics. which type of problem-solving strategies is he most likely offered in this pamphlet. heuristics. which of the following is an advantage of the use of heuristics. a heuristic is often efficient. crock insulator

GitHub - jatin-47/Tic-Tac-Toe: Tic-Tac-Toe game AI using Minimax ...

Category:Monte Carlo Tree Search for Tic-Tac-Toe Game Baeldung

Tags:Tic tac toe heuristic

Tic tac toe heuristic

Development of Tic-Tac-Toe Game Using Heuristic Search

WebbP>为GO游戏,这是因为30X30的TC TAC脚趾困扰你的同样的原因。(请注意,我并不是. 一个小的(3x3,4x4)tic-tac-toe可以通过考虑所有情况轻松解决。但例如,您有一 … WebbTic Tac Toe minimax implementation. Import-friendly and easy to extend. heuristic-fluff.py is a more elaborate heuristic. See my blog for why it isn't the default. - heuristic-fluff.py

Tic tac toe heuristic

Did you know?

http://choopanr.staff.kmutnb.ac.th/files/course/030523111/05.pptx WebbFor example: In Chess or Tic-tac-toe game, the result is declared in the form of points such as +1 for win, -1 for loose, 0 for draw. Example: Tic Tac Toe Game. The first Game State will show nine moves, one for each of the empty spaces on its board. Similarly, the next level of Game States will show eight moves and continues for each Game State.

WebbA heuristic for Tic-Tac-Toe State space search using heuristic Hill climbing search • Uses local estimates of the distance to the goal and expands the node with the smallest estimate • Retains no memory: queue length of 1 • If a node has no children, then the search terminates WebbHEURISTIC SEARCH 4.0 Introduction 4.1 An Algorithm for Heuristic Search 4.2 Admissibility, Monotonicity, and Informedness 4.3 Using Heuristics in Games ... Fig 4.23 Two-ply minimax applied to the opening move of tic-tac-toe, from Nilsson (1971). AI Classnotes #5, John Shieh, 2012 24 Fig 4.24 Two ply minimax, and one of two possible …

WebbTic-Tac-Toe . Tic-Tac-Toe game AI using Minimax algorithm with alpha-beta pruning optimization. Heuristic/Evaluation function is such that it chooses the move that makes fastest win / slowest loss by giving score to the terminal states based on the their depth. Features: . User-friendly UI/UX with very smooth sliding animations. Webbgood heuristics for the game. I have a one page Lisp program that will play a perfect game of. tic-tac-toe if you need help. Feel free to contact me via email if you. need any more help. As you can see from the following posts, you don't. need a heuristic for tic-tac-toe. --. Kenneth P. Turvey <***@squeakydolphin.com>.

Webbการประยุกต์ heuristic function กับ tic-tac-toe. กลับมาดูเกม tic-tac-toe อีกครั้ง การกำหนดค่า Utility function แบบ -1, 0, 1 อาจจะไม่สะดวกนัก ถ้าเกมมีความลึกและเส้นทาง ...

WebbHeuristic Function for Tic-Tac-Toe Game - Free download as Word Doc (.doc), PDF File (.pdf), Text File (.txt) or read online for free. Workflow of the algorithm required for AI-based Tic Tac-Toe Game. crocklonWebb12 feb. 2024 · Tic-tac-toe written in Prolog. This program is the first larger dialogical logic program I've written. It's describing a perfect play of tic-tac-toe. Dialogical logic programming treats proof-search as a game-tree-search. This can be used to write programs that refuse to interact if it cannot be proven that there would be a desirable … buffet around manchester nhWebb28 apr. 2024 · Tic-tac-toe (included in ), with only a quarter million board positions, is amenable to this kind of search and remains useful as a testbed for undergraduate AI. ... Overall, the tagging accuracy of such a tagger with a few additional heuristics is about 95–97%, a rate that was impressive in its day. buffet around melbourneWebbProgram or Solution 1 to Tic-Tac-Toe Game: Following are the data structures used in the program or solution: Board: 9 element vectors representing the board, with 1-9 for each square. An element contains the value 0 if it is blank, 1 if it is filled by X, or 2 if it is filled with an O. Move table: A large vector of 19,683 elements ( 3^9 ... buffet around registry centre in queensWebb13 dec. 2013 · In order to make the tic-tac-toe game unbeatable, it was necessary to create an algorithm that could calculate all the possible moves available for the computer player and use some metric to determine the best possible move. After extensive research it became clear that the Minimax algorithm was rig buffet around mandaluyongWebb15 juni 2024 · Tic-Tac-Toe with a Neural Network. In this article, I’d like to show an implementation of a tic-tac-toe solver using the minimax algorithm. Because it’s such a simple game with relatively few states, I thought that tic-tac-toe would be a convenient case study for machine learning and AI experimentation. Here I’ve implemented a simple ... crock like a frogWebb27 juli 2024 · tic-tac-toe-minimax. A collection of minimax algorithms for tic-tac-toe, implementation in Python. Includes simple minimax, alpha-beta pruning, and fixed-depth … buffet around metro manila